Oct 04 99 03:46p <br />Sandra d Dave <br />• <br />October 3,1999 <br />Jce Dudash <br />CDMG <br />1313 Sherman St Room 215 <br />Denver, CO 80203 <br />Fax(303-832-8106 <br />Re: Bowie Resources PR #3 <br />Dear Mr. Dudash, <br />p.l <br />III III'I~II"IIIIII <br />Once again, we reiterate that it is premature to be approving Bowie's <br />permit revisions. There are many unresolved issues and unanswered <br />questions. With issues raised. is your adequacy letter of Sept. 24, 1999 <br />still nna.,cwered, how can the public be expected to comment? Water <br />issues are of great concern and PR #3 is lacking in any details as to <br />protection. We .wind like to incorporate WSERC's comments into our <br />letter and add a comment on the sediment pond. We don't think BRL's <br />plan guarantees zero contamination of the North Fork and surrounding <br />area as stated. For example, ~~ the pond could only be of help. <br />Another concern was lack of contingencies for ca~nveyor failure, clean up <br />plans, specifications of conveyor equipment that: would insure no <br />increase in noise levels for nearby residents. For example, BRL's new fan <br />is audible to residents of Garvin Mesa. <br />In summary, PR #3 as written is too vague to comment. It provides us <br />no assurances of any protection for our water, air, scenic byways, and <br />our neighborhoods.
